CWPA Launches New Healthcare Design Strand at Client Appreciation Event

Sep 10, 2024

CWPA, a leading firm in planning, design, and architecture, has announced the launch of its new Healthcare Design division. The launch was celebrated recently during a client appreciation event at the costal Shoreline Hotel in Donabate, North Dublin.

Speaking at the event, CWPA Managing Director Fran Whelan highlighted the firm’s dedication to senior care living, stating, “We have a proven track record as design specialists in senior care living and are committed to creating thoughtful, comfortable, and safe environments for older persons. With our extensive expertise in senior care planning, design, and project management, we understand the critical importance of meeting the unique specifications required for senior care living.”

The event also served as an opportunity to thank clients, consultants, and colleagues from across the planning, architectural, and environmental disciplines. During the evening, Whelan introduced Helena Moore, CWPA’s newly appointed Health Care Specialist Advisor, who shares the firm’s passion for the careful design and planning of nursing homes and independent living spaces.

“We are thrilled to welcome Helena to our team. Her extensive experience and heartfelt dedication to senior healthcare in Ireland align perfectly with our mission to address the impending shortage of nursing home facilities for our senior community members,” said Whelan.

Helena Moore expressed her enthusiasm for her new role, stating, “I am immensely excited about the transformative potential of the healthcare platform at CWPA. My passion for excellence and commitment to dignified living environments align with CWPA’s ethos, and I eagerly anticipate collaborating on new developments that will drive positive change within the industry.”

Moore’s commitment to global healthcare extends beyond borders, with contributions to rebuilding projects in Eastern Europe, Africa, Dubai Healthcare Authority and the Ministry for Health UAE. Her focus on creating sustainable care environments that prioritise independence and dignity perfectly complements CWPA’s vision for unparalleled care standards.

Helena holds a Postgraduate Bachelor’s degree in Nursing Studies from Dublin City University, alongside multiple certifications in healthcare regulation, infection control, gerontology, management, and training. Additionally, she possesses a Graduate Diploma in Nursing Practice and qualifications in allied areas such as infection control and dementia care.
